About the Expert

 
Erin Busbee

Erin Busbee

http://www.busbeestyle.com/

Ever since Erin Busbee was a little girl she has had a passion for fashion and beauty… dressing her friends and family, including her poor baby brother and styling hair for any and all willing participants. It’s a love she has carried into her professional life. For years, Busbee worked as an award-winning producer for WCBS-TV in New York, where she routinely researched and wrote about fashion trends. She also collaborated closely with top magazine editors/writers from the most elite fashion publications like “Vogue,” “Elle,” “In Style,” and “Lucky” Magazines. In 2005, she founded Hewitt Media Consulting through which she personally trained CEO’s, entrepreneurs, magazine editors and TV reporters. Her consulting sessions always included fashion and beauty pointers, helping clients shine for their major TV appearances. Erin didn’t stay behind the scenes; she has been front and center with extensive experience on camera. She worked as an anchor/reporter in Watertown and Rochester, New York. She also became the entertainment/fashion reporter for WCBS-TV where she kept up on all the hottest trends. In 2007, she took on the role as host and producer for Hotnewz.tv, a revolutionary Internet news program focused on the young and hip college crowd. Erin created and wrote a weekly segment for Hotnewz called “Fashion Fix.” It gave viewers the inside scoop on, what else, fashion! Recently, Erin moved to the Texas Hill Country and started her image consulting business “Busbee Style”. Busbee Style is her newest baby, a passion for sure! Through Busbee Style, Erin does personal shopping, fashion styling and closet organization. Now, Erin is dressing and styling all types of Texans from cowboys to socialites.

Transcript

 

Hi, I'm Erin and I'm a fashion stylist. Black dress pants are a woman's best friend. They are slimming and universally flattering. Not to mention versatile. Black dress pants goes with so many things in your closet. Our model Heather is wearing one outfit you can consider with your black trousers. She has on black dress pants by Alice and Olivia. Alice and Olivia makes a terrific modern wide leg black dress trousers. You can also try a store like Ann Taylor that specializes in women's suiting and carries different cuts for different body types. I put Heather in an elegant simple black and cream blouse with a black cami underneath. This blouse maybe simple but it's far from boring. This sixties inspired by Peter Pan collar definitely add femininity and style. Other options to consider with your black pants a beautiful sleeveless or short sleeve blouse. You can also try a cardigan or blazer over your blouse. That is a sophisticate office appropriate look and it's a great alternative to a traditional suit. Most colors will work with black including chocolate brown and blue which many people think are no, no's. The colors I would void are orange and yellow. Orange and black screams Halloween to me while bright yellow and black says bumblebee neither which are very good look. I finished off Heather's outfit with some adorable patten flats. Heather is already pretty tall so she doesn't really need heels. If you're petite like me, a close toe pump or wedge is better. The close toe shoe in the same color as the pants will keep you looking taller and longer. Notice only a slither of Heather's shoes is peeking out from under her pants. That is how your should look too. If they are too short even with flats, I would donate the pants. If they are too long, simply have them hem.
